The Valencia Derby
The Valencian Country Derby, known in Spanish as “Derbi de la Comunitat,” is a regional derby between Villareal and Valencia. These two teams are separated by 56 kilometers. The rivalry began on September 17 1986, in La Liga when billionaire Fernando Roig controversially purchased Villareal after failing to succeed his brother Francisco as the owner of Valencia.
This weekend marks the 50th match between these teams in La Liga, with Valencia having won 18 times, Villareal 21 times, and 10 matches ending in a draw.
